Abstract
Present investigation on sweet cherry (Prunus avium L.) cv. Bigarreau Noir Grossa was carried out on its micropropagation. Surface sterilisation of shoot tip explant with 0.1% HgCl2for 10 min. yielded maximum aseptic cultures and explant survival. Using explants from forced stock stem plant cuttings significantly improved culture initiation. Maximum explant establishment (50.57%) was observed on Murashige and Skoog (1962) medium supplemented with BAP + kinetin (0.25 + 0.25 mg l-1). Treatment BAP + kinetin (0.25 + 0.25 mg l-1) accounted for maximum proliferating cultures (99.96%) with highest multiplication efficiency in terms of proliferation grade (4.0) and shoots/explant (17.28). Rooting was carried out by incubation of micro-shoots in IBA supplemented MS medium for 10 days under darkness followed by their transfer on to hormone-free MS medium with incubation under light conditions. Micro-shoots equal to or greater than 10 mm in length gave good rooting. Auxin IBA (2.50 mg l-1) was found most effective, which not only gave the highest rooting (86.33%) but also maximised root number/shoot (4.90) and root length (44.33 mm).
